About this school

Mulberry Canon Barnett Primary Academy is a primary academy in London. It teaches children aged 3 to 11 and has 152 pupils on roll.

Ofsted has not yet inspected Mulberry Canon Barnett Primary Academy under its current framework. Where the Department for Education has published them, its results and pupil characteristics appear below. Numbers and a report only go so far, so visit in person before you apply.

Ofsted judgement

Mulberry Canon Barnett Primary Academy has not been inspected by Ofsted yet. It opened in its current form in June 2023, and new or converted schools usually wait a few years for their first inspection.

How Mulberry Canon Barnett Primary Academy compares

Mulberry Canon Barnett Primary Academy ranked 59th of 61 primary schools in Tower Hamlets for KS2 results in 2024/25. Its KS2 result was higher than 38% of England primary schools that published results in 2024/25. Its absence rate was lower than 35% of England schools in 2024/25.
